Systematic name | YOR351C |
Gene name | MEK1 |
Aliases | MRE4 |
Feature type | ORF, Verified |
Coordinates | Chr XV:996508..995015 |
Description of YOR351C: Meiosis-specific serine/threonine protein kinase, functions in meiotic checkpoint, phosphorylates Red1p, interacts with Hop1p; required for meiotic recombination and normal spore viability[1][2][3][4]
